§ 714.010

Added by Stats. 1982, Ch. 1364, Sec. 2. Operative July 1, 1983, by Sec. 3 of Ch. 1364.
(a)A judgment for possession of personal property may be enforced by a writ of possession of personal property issued pursuant to Section 712.010.
(b)In addition to the information required by Section 712.020, the writ of possession of personal property shall contain the following:
(1)A description of the property to be delivered to the judgment creditor in satisfaction of the judgment.
(2)The value of the property if specified in

the judgment or a supplemental order.
